Rawalpindi: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f’s (PTI) leaders, supporters are protesting in Rawalpindi against alleged rigging in the general elections’ results.
According to the details, candidates from various constituencies, PTI workers and leadership of Rawalpindi district have reached Liaquat Bagh.
However, the activists raised slogans against the alleged rigging in elections. PTI workers will go to Islamabad D-chowk in case of Murree road rally.
On the other hand, a police force has been deployed on Liaqat Bagh Murree road.
